DOWNLOAD OF THE DAY:
10.18.94 Vanderbilt Memorial Gym, Nashville, TN SBD < Torrent
10.18.94 Vanderbilt Memorial Gym, Nashville, TN SBD < Megaupload
A nice ’94 soundboard with a monstrous “Reba” and an extensive sit-in from Bela Fleck in the second set.
I: Simple, My Friend, My Friend > I Didn’t Know, Poor Heart, Stash, Tela, It’s Ice, Guyute, The Divided Sky, Amazing Grace
II: David Bowie, The Horse > Silent in the Morning, Reba, Scent of a Mule*, Lifeboy*, The Old Home Place*, Beaumont Rag*, Nellie Kane*, Llama*
E: My Sweet One
*W/ Bela Fleck on banjo
Source: SBD
